Biomedical Engineering
This project aimed to repair and upgrade a vibration table used for package testing for the sponsor, Eagle Medical - a medical packaging and sterilization company based in Paso Robles, California. The current vibration table is not programmable and lacks circuit diagrams, making it difficult to repair. In addition, it is not functional due to internal circuitry issues and power requirements. To address these issues, the team will implement several upgrades to improve the product and allow for better random cyclic vibration testing. Biomedical Engineering
This critical design report describes the product development of a prosthesis for use on sand. Quality of Life Plus (QL+), a national non-profit organization aimed to develop prostheses for veterans and people with disabilities, introduced this project and its accompanying challenger, Sgt. Brady, to Cal Poly’s Interdisciplinary Senior Project class in September 2018. After consulting with Sgt. Brady and QL+ and performing extensive research, the Sand Foot team defined customer requirements and engineering specifications to meet these requirements. Biomedical Engineering
Quality Life Plus is working with Team River Runner to develop an assistive guidance system for veterans who want to remain active by kayaking, after sustaining an injury that impairs vision. This system allows these veterans to complete a slalom speed race independent of a personal guide in the water. The system incorporates 3 stations that each contain a speaker connected to a microcontroller system covered by a Pelican Case on a custom made buoy. Biomedical Engineering
Security on college campuses is a good thing, especially when it comes to your dorm room or apartment building. But due to high initial cost, the Housing and Business Department at Cal Poly, San Luis Obispo, has opted for a proprietary door lock system which requires encoding new keycards manually for every resident, every year. The goal of this project is to offset this labor cost and drain on resources by automating the keycard encoding process. This project will address the design specifications and economic advantages of automation while also exploring and comparing alternative solutions.
